Comparison of the different ways to travel between Rome and Saint-Etienne

Advantages and disadvantages of flying from Rome to Saint-Etienne?
Choice of airlines There are many airlines operating flights from Rome to Saint-Etienne, both direct and with a stopover, giving travelers a wide choice.
Speed Flying between Rome and Saint-Etienne is the fastest way to travel the 473 mi between Rome and Saint-Etienne.
Prices Airline tickets from Rome to Saint-Etienne can be more expensive than train or bus tickets, especially during busy periods (vacations, weekends, etc.).
Security Checks Travelers to Saint-Etienne often have to arrive at Rome airport early due to strict security checks.
Advantages and disadvantages of a bus trip from Rome to Saint-Etienne?
Price The price of bus tickets from Rome to Saint-Etienne are often much cheaper than train or plane tickets to Saint-Etienne (and sometimes cheaper than carpooling as well), making it an affordable option for budget-conscious travelers.
Flexibility Bus companies offer many schedule options for travel between Rome and Saint-Etienne, which can be convenient if you have specific time constraints.
Travel time Buses from Rome to Saint-Etienne are mostly much slower than trains to Saint-Etienne to cover the 473 mi distance of the trip.
Comfort Rome-Saint-Etienne buses can be less comfortable than trains, due to reduced legroom and suspension quality.
Advantages and disadvantages of traveling by train from Rome to Saint-Etienne?
Speed Rome to Saint-Etienne trains are often much faster than buses or cars.
Comfort Trains between Rome and Saint-Etienne generally offer more legroom and extra comfort for travelers.
Flexibility Rome Saint-Etienne train schedules can be limited and it may be more difficult to change trains when needed.
Cost Rome Saint-Etienne train tickets can be more expensive than bus or carpool tickets, especially on high-speed trains.
Advantages and disadvantages of a carpooling trip from Rome to Saint-Etienne?
Friendliness Carpooling from Rome to Saint-Etienne is often more pleasant and friendly than other modes of transportation, especially if you share the ride with nice people.
Economical A carpool from Rome to Saint-Etienne is often the most economical way to travel.
Reliability You have to rely on the punctuality and reliability of the driver for your Rome Saint-Etienne trip. He is not always on time.
Availability Finding availability for a carpool between Rome and Saint-Etienne can be tricky, especially if you plan ahead. Most carpools are only available a few days or weeks before departure.

Bus Rome Saint-Etienne

Passengers are generally allowed to take luggage on the Rome-Saint-Etienne bus, but it is important to check the weight and size limits with the carrier. The number of pieces of luggage is also very often limited.

Most buses between Rome and Saint-Etienne are new and offer on-board power outlets for charging devices, but this may vary depending on the carrier.

Cancellation and modification policies may vary depending on the bus company, so it is important to check the terms and conditions when making a reservation. Most of the time, cancelling or changing your Rome-Saint-Etienne bus ticket will incur additional costs.

Most carriers allow you to book seats online for an Rome-Saint-Etienne bus. There is often a charge for this service.

Trains Rome Saint-Etienne

It is recommended to book your train ticket from Rome to Saint-Etienne at least a few weeks in advance to get the best price.

There are discounts for children, students and seniors traveling by train from Rome to Saint-Etienne that vary depending on the type of ticket and the age of the person. When you enter your age in your Vivanoda search, the prices displayed will take into account any age-related discounts.

Of course passengers can take luggage with them on the train from Rome to Saint-Etienne. There is no weight limit, but some train companies limit the amount of luggage you can take and require you to pay a supplement. On the other hand, the size of the luggage should be reasonable due to the often limited space inside the trains.

Trains between Rome and Saint-Etienne are equipped with power outlets and free Wi-Fi for passengers. Power outlets are available in most cars, while the Wi-Fi connection may be unstable in some areas.
